3. Steve Austin Regularly Ribbed Goldberg During Beer Bashes

It's safe to say that Bill Goldberg's first stint in WWE wasn't the happiest time of his career. From 2003-2004, Goldberg struggled to recapture the magic of his WCW tenure, meaning he wanted out of the promotion right before WrestleMania XX. Thankfully, Steve Austin was on hand to keep things light-hearted.

Speaking on his Steve Austin Show podcast, Austin chatted with former WWE timekeeper Mark Yeaton. One of Yeaton's many tasks during his career was keeping Steve in beer, it was Yeaton who routinely tossed those cans to Austin post-match. On the house show circuit, those beer bashes could go on for a while.

Laughing about that era now, Austin revealed that he would regularly rib Bill Goldberg by trying to get him drunk. When the cameras stopped rolling, Austin would instruct Yeaton the keep the beers coming. Handing Goldberg can after can, Steve knew that his peer couldn't turn them down due to his tough man gimmick.

Every time Goldberg would attempt to leave the ring, Austin would give him another beverage and laugh about the fact Bill had to drink it.
